AI代码助手是开发者效率革命的利器,它通过智能补全、错误检测和代码优化三大核心功能,将编程效率提升50%以上。 其底层技术融合了大规模语言模型与静态分析工具,既能理解自然语言需求,又能精准适配项目上下文,成为符合Google EEAT标准(经验、专业性、权威性、可信度)的技术工具典范。
-
智能补全颠覆传统编程流程
基于深度学习的代码预测能力,可自动生成函数、类甚至完整模块。例如输入"快速排序Python",AI助手能即时提供符合PEP8规范的实现代码,同时标注算法复杂度等关键信息,显著降低学习门槛。 -
实时错误检测构建安全防线
通过静态分析与动态模拟相结合,能在保存前识别语法错误、潜在漏洞和性能瓶颈。对常见SQL注入、缓冲区溢出等安全问题,可提供CWE标准编号的修复方案,体现专业权威性。 -
上下文感知的优化建议
结合项目技术栈特点,自动推荐性能优化策略。如检测到React组件冗余渲染时,会给出useMemo hook的具体应用示例,并附带React官方文档链接增强可信度。 -
多语言无缝切换能力
支持30+编程语言的跨语言转换,保留原语义的同时适配目标语言特性。将Python爬虫转换为Go语言时,会自动处理协程并发等范式差异,展现深厚技术经验。
使用AI代码助手需注意:定期验证生成代码的版权合规性,关键算法仍需人工复核。将其作为"超级结对编程伙伴"而非完全依赖,才能最大化价值产出。